You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
53 lines
2.3 KiB
53 lines
2.3 KiB
<!-- |
|
* @Descripttion: |
|
* @version: |
|
* @Author: sueRimn |
|
* @Date: 2021-03-05 15:57:08 |
|
* @LastEditors: sueRimn |
|
* @LastEditTime: 2021-03-24 14:13:53 |
|
--> |
|
<div class="body"> |
|
<div class="topbox"> |
|
<div class="btnbox"> |
|
<button mat-stroked-button (click)="goBack ()">返回</button> |
|
</div> |
|
</div> |
|
<div class="title"> |
|
<span>{{titlename}}</span> |
|
</div> |
|
<div class="tablebox"> |
|
<table mat-table [dataSource]="tabledataSource" class="mat-elevation-z8"> |
|
<ng-container matColumnDef="unitname"> |
|
<th mat-header-cell *matHeaderCellDef style="width: 10%;">名称</th> |
|
<td mat-cell *matCellDef="let element">{{element.name}}</td> |
|
</ng-container> |
|
<ng-container matColumnDef="modifiedTime"> |
|
<th mat-header-cell *matHeaderCellDef style="width: 10%;">修改时间</th> |
|
<td mat-cell *matCellDef="let element">{{element.modifiedTime|date:'yyyy-MM-dd'}}</td> |
|
</ng-container> |
|
<ng-container matColumnDef="organizationName"> |
|
<th mat-header-cell *matHeaderCellDef style="width: 10%;">所属消防救援支队</th> |
|
<td mat-cell *matCellDef="let element">{{element.organizationName}}</td> |
|
</ng-container> |
|
<ng-container matColumnDef="buildingTypes"> |
|
<th mat-header-cell *matHeaderCellDef style="width: 10%;">类型</th> |
|
<td mat-cell *matCellDef="let element">{{element.buildingTypes.length != 0 ? element.buildingTypes[0].name : ''}}</td> |
|
</ng-container> |
|
<ng-container matColumnDef="operation"> |
|
<th mat-header-cell *matHeaderCellDef style="width: 10%;">操作</th> |
|
<td mat-cell *matCellDef="let element" style="white-space: nowrap;cursor: pointer;"> |
|
<span style="color: blue;" (click)="unitdetails(element)">详情</span> |
|
</td> |
|
</ng-container> |
|
<tr mat-header-row *matHeaderRowDef="displayedColumns"></tr> |
|
<tr mat-row *matRowDef="let row; columns: displayedColumns;"></tr> |
|
</table> |
|
<mat-paginator style="width: 100%;" pageEvent [length]="length" |
|
[pageSize]="pageSize" |
|
[pageSizeOptions]="pageSizeOptions" |
|
(page)="changePage($event)"> |
|
|
|
</mat-paginator> |
|
|
|
</div> |
|
</div>
|
|
|